Job Description

Ready to build the ultimate employee experience at The LEGO Group? Bring your passion and expertise to shape benefits, leaves, and accommodations, creating a dynamic work environment that empowers our team and sets us apart as the employer of choice.

We are currently looking for an Associate Manager specializing in Benefits to support our leaves, accommodations, and benefits programs. This essential role ensures employees receive the support they need and keeps our benefits competitive, equitable, and aligned with organizational goals. The ideal candidate has strong experience in leaves, accommodations, benefits administration, compliance regulations, and analytical and communication skills.

In this role, you will collaborate closely with PPC peers and engage with employees at all levels. By focusing on LOA and benefits administration, you will help enhance the overall experience for nearly 5,000 colleagues across the United States, Canada, and Brazil.

Core Responsibilities
  • Administer employee leave program, including FMLA and statutory leaves, ensuring compliance with federal and state regulations.
  • Work directly with employees, third‑party vendors, and internal teams to facilitate workplace accommodations.
  • Support the administration of health insurance, retirement plans, and wellness initiatives.
  • Collaborate with external partners such as Aetna, WTW, Fidelity, and Delta Dental to ensure effective service delivery.
  • Identify opportunities to streamline benefits processes and propose innovative solutions.
  • Assist in the annual Benefits Open Enrollment process in Workday and contribute to communication efforts.
  • Assist in compliance activities related to benefits, ensuring adherence to feder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Maintain accurate records and data related to leaves, accommodations, and benefits.
What You Bring
  • Experience in benefits administration focused on employee leave and accommodations.
  • Strong analytical abilities with proficiency in Excel for data management and process improvements.
  • Knowledge of U.S. laws governing employee benefits and accommodations; familiarity with Canadian and/or Brazilian benefits is a plus.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to collaborate with employees, vendors, and internal teams.
  • Strong problem‑solving skills for complex leave and accommodation cases.
  • Proven organizational skills to prioritize and meet deadlines efficiently.
  • Attention to detail and a results‑oriented mindset for accurate benefits administration.
  • Ability to work collaboratively within a team and contribute to a positive workplace culture.
